Welcome to the GatePulse plugin program. Your plugin receives turnstile tick events from the Harrowfield stadium counter in real time, so please treat the event stream credentials with care. During onboarding, our team provisions a sandbox counter for you to test against. If you ever lose access to your sandbox configuration, the restore utility will prompt for the recovery passphrase issued at signup, which is recorded immediately below for your records.

unlock words, yajof-tagug: caseth-kelmir-druael-tamion-rusath-sorael-quenion-julath-ralael-joreth-wendor-holius-gormir

Context: Ardenfell line margins slipped three points over two quarters. Drivers: input steel costs, aggressive discounting at the Westmoor branch, and a stale price book. Proposal: uplift list prices four percent, tighten discount authority to regional level, sunset the two lowest-margin SKUs. Risk: volume loss at Halverton accounts, estimated under two percent. Decision requested at Thursday's review. Modelling assumptions are in the appendix pack. The commercial reasoning leadership wants kept close is noted directly below.

board note of tajop-yajof: The finance team signed off on a budget of $77.6 million for Project Pramir.

Subject: SnackRoute cut-over complete

Team,

The SnackRoute restock planner cut over to the new scheduler last night. Old planner at Verdelo HQ is read-only until Friday, then decommissioned. Routes regenerate hourly now, not daily. Expect tickets about "missing" manual overrides — those did not migrate and must be re-entered. Escalate anything involving the Calverton depot to Priya on rotation. Rollback window closed this morning; do not offer it. The active configuration values for the new service are below.

service settings:
[holath]
host = holath.novacio.corp
user = holath_svc
database = holath_prod